15:01:51 <sc68cal> #startmeeting neutron_ipv6 15:01:52 <openstack> Meeting started Tue Mar 31 15:01:51 2015 UTC and is due to finish in 60 minutes. The chair is sc68cal. Information about MeetBot at http://wiki.debian.org/MeetBot. 15:01:54 <openstack> Useful Commands: #action #agreed #help #info #idea #link #topic #startvote. 15:01:56 <openstack> The meeting name has been set to 'neutron_ipv6' 15:02:19 <HenryG> o/ 15:03:17 <SridharG> o/ 15:03:30 <dboik> \o 15:03:42 <dane_leblanc> o/ 15:03:45 <sc68cal> Was happy to see https://review.openstack.org/#/c/149068/ get merged, along with the other patchsets in that series 15:04:03 <sc68cal> nice work everyone 15:04:54 <sc68cal> hmm looks like I'm a bit ahead of myself, looking at the deps 15:05:36 <sc68cal> patches from andrew boik are still inflight 15:06:44 <sc68cal> I don't have much to discuss today since we're in the RC phase and I've been doing a lot of doc stuff, so I'll let folks drive the agenda for the meeting, if they have things they want to discuss 15:09:03 <sc68cal> before I do that, I do want to see if people want to do a straw poll about wrapping up the subteam - if this working group is still useful or if we should look to try and merge with another subteam, like carl_baldwin 's l3 group 15:11:05 * haleyb hears crickets 15:11:31 <dane_leblanc> That might depend on how many IPv6 blueprints will be accepted for Liberty, I suppose. 15:12:04 <carl_baldwin> dane_leblanc: +1 15:12:20 <dboik> +1 15:12:25 <SridharG> +1 15:12:46 <sc68cal> dane_leblanc: good point 15:16:09 <sc68cal> Do we have any business to discuss today? That's all I had 15:17:38 <SridharG> sc68cal: I want to discuss about keepalived version 15:17:49 <SridharG> I'm looking into IPv6 support for L3 HA and noticed that we need keepalived version 1.2.10 15:17:58 <SridharG> Assaf had a look at the keepalived version in various distros and commented his observations at the following patch - https://review.openstack.org/#/c/168781/4//COMMIT_MSG 15:18:33 <SridharG> Ubuntu 14.04 seems to be using an old version of keepalived and needs to be updated to version 1.2.10 15:19:09 <SridharG> I wanted to use this as a medium to share to the team about the Keepalived version that is required for IPv6 support 15:20:06 <SridharG> and also to know if someone in the team can package an updated version of keepalived for Ubuntu 14.04? 15:20:36 <sc68cal> SridharG: thanks for looking into it - nice work 15:20:53 <sc68cal> We might just be able to ping whoever the maintainer of the package is and ask them to bump 15:21:20 <sc68cal> either that or the ubuntu server team that manages the cloud archive - https://wiki.ubuntu.com/ServerTeam/CloudArchive 15:22:24 <SridharG> so sc68cal, any idea to whom to send an email about this requirement? 15:24:10 <sc68cal> SridharG: sadly, no. I'm kinda spoiled by having ihrachyshka around, where we can just yell at him about rhel packages 15:24:17 <sc68cal> we need a ubuntu person we can yell at :) 15:24:29 <SridharG> sc68cal: hahaha... :-) 15:24:48 <sc68cal> SridharG: let me try and look up who the maintainer is for keepalived in ubuntu 15:24:49 <ihrachyshka> WAT 15:24:59 <ihrachyshka> I mean... what's up? 15:25:09 <zigo> I'm here. 15:25:37 <sc68cal> zigo: I thought you were debian though - I try and avoid pinging you about ubuntu so I don't look stupider than I am 15:25:37 <SridharG> hey zigo... good to see that you package keepalived for Ubuntu. 15:25:38 <HenryG> I have asked zigo to stop by. Not sure he can help with ubuntu, but he may know who to talk to. 15:26:13 <zigo> SridharG: s/ubuntu/debian/ 15:26:28 <zigo> I do everything in Debian, and then Ubuntu guys just pick it up and "sync" from Debian. 15:26:41 <zigo> For Juno, I did absolutely *all* the Python module dependencies. 15:26:51 <ihrachyshka> zigo, so briefly, a version bump for keepalived is needed for ipv6 in l3_ha 15:27:08 <ihrachyshka> zigo, that sounds 'kind' of ubuntu people :| 15:27:14 <HenryG> keepalived is not python, is it? 15:27:33 * sc68cal takes note to buy zigo drinks at summit 15:27:34 <ihrachyshka> HenryG, of course not 15:27:52 <zigo> keepalived is maintained by Alexander Wirt 15:27:55 <zigo> Not by me. 15:28:22 <zigo> He's a very active DD, and also taking care of Debian backports. 15:28:29 <HenryG> A name! Thanks zigo. 15:28:35 <SridharG> ok cool. thanks zigo 15:28:52 <sc68cal> I see a LP group too - https://launchpad.net/~keepalived 15:28:59 <zigo> I'd suggest you open a bug against the keepalived package (severity: wishlist) and ask him to push a new version in Debian Experimental. 15:29:38 <zigo> Otherwise, just shoot a mail to formorer@debian.org 15:30:01 <zigo> He's also often on IRC (on OFTC, in one of the #debian-* channels, like -devel, and others). 15:30:19 <SridharG> ok zigo. Thanks for the info, very much appreciated. 15:31:02 <sc68cal> +1 thanks zigo 15:32:31 <zigo> My pleasure. 15:34:52 <HenryG> I would also like to bring up ipv6 testing and documentation 15:35:26 <sc68cal> HenryG: floor is yours :) 15:35:50 <HenryG> We'll soon have an experimental job that tests with IP_VERSION=4+6 15:35:50 <zigo> Answer from foromer on #debian-devel right now: 15:35:53 <zigo> <formorer> zigo: lets hope 1.2.16 (released today) is better than 1.2.14 and 1.2.15 :) 15:36:03 <zigo> So I guess he'll do it "soon". 15:36:37 <sc68cal> HenryG: oh? What about https://review.openstack.org/#/c/160856/ ? 15:36:55 <sc68cal> russellb has been on my case that it should be the default 15:37:01 <SridharG> Wow!! thanks zigo :-) 15:37:34 <HenryG> sc68cal: I know, but how long until that gets approved? 15:37:40 <russellb> what i'd do? 15:37:59 <sc68cal> russellb: dual stack ipv6 testing - default in devstack 15:38:10 <russellb> not sure i've been on your case, but i definitely agree :) 15:38:48 <HenryG> And the folks in this meeting are the choir 15:39:00 <sc68cal> HenryG: I think it's just a case of actually fixing bugs in Neutron so that it can be merged 15:39:27 <HenryG> sc68cal: right, and that's where the experimental job can help 15:40:10 <HenryG> When dual-stack (a term which some find confusing) is the default, we won't need the experimental job any more 15:40:44 <sc68cal> HenryG: true - I just recall that I got down the rat hole of making changes to DevStack and DevStack gate due to conversations at the SLC sprint that having an experimental job was not preferred 15:41:28 <sc68cal> but feel free to propose, maybe since it's not been "easy" we have a datapoint to justify a exp. job 15:42:02 <HenryG> https://review.openstack.org/167847 15:42:27 <HenryG> I would much prefer the devstack default though 15:42:46 <HenryG> So everyone work on fixing the bugs to make it happen 15:42:55 <sc68cal> :) 15:43:32 <haleyb> HenryG: do you have a list of bugs remaining? my latest devstack clone was pretty happy in dual-stack mode 15:43:59 <haleyb> i have some cycles to track something down 15:44:07 <HenryG> I would also like to see functional, api and scenario tests added for the new stuff if there are any gaps 15:44:10 <sc68cal> I updated the devstack default patch earlier today, but I got bit by the bug at the gate today over a horizon dep 15:44:20 <sc68cal> that had the gate all messed up 15:44:49 <HenryG> I did a recheck for ya 15:44:58 <sc68cal> lol 15:45:10 <sc68cal> we both just did :) 15:45:32 <dane_leblanc> Aren't the only remaining bugs listed in this patch: https://review.openstack.org/#/c/168063/ 15:45:56 <dane_leblanc> One of which is in the process of getting merged? 15:46:01 <HenryG> dane_leblanc: that's what I am hoping 15:46:36 <dboik> HenryG, sc68cal: so https://review.openstack.org/#/c/160856/ should also be updated with those dependencies right? 15:47:17 <HenryG> sc68cal: can you try that? 15:47:27 <sc68cal> dboik: HenryG yes that looks correct 15:47:39 <HenryG> One of the deps is a devstack change 15:47:51 <HenryG> https://review.openstack.org/161877 15:48:10 <HenryG> So sc68cal you could rebase on that 15:48:34 <HenryG> And then add the other three deps in the commit msg 15:48:48 <sc68cal> sounds good - I'll respin based on this info and add co-authors to share credit 15:49:24 <HenryG> excellent 15:49:28 <HenryG> Finally, docs 15:49:34 <sc68cal> since you guys did better than I did tracking all the pieces that it needed :) 15:50:20 <HenryG> We need to get multiple prefix and ipv6 router documented 15:50:49 <HenryG> Who has some material, and who/where do we give it to? 15:51:47 <HenryG> We can check with emagana where it should go 15:52:06 <sc68cal> It probably could land in the new networking guide 15:52:12 <sc68cal> there is going to be an ipv6 section 15:52:30 <emagana> HenryG & sc68cal: +1 on networking guide! 15:53:21 <HenryG> Some small explanations may be needed in the release notes and in the upgrade notes (if there is such a thing) 15:53:59 <HenryG> That's all from me 15:56:10 <sc68cal> HenryG: thanks :) 15:58:38 <sc68cal> OK everyone, until next week! 16:00:06 <sc68cal> #endmeeting